Key Responsibilities For The Senior Accountant

Oversee and manage the monthly general ledger close for all reporting entities, ensuring accuracy, consistency, and timeliness

Evaluate general ledger activity and ensure proper U.S. GAAP treatment for complex and significant transactions

Oversee Accounts Receivable and Accounts Payable operations, providing guidance and resolution support for escalated issues

Continuously improve close processes to shorten timelines while strengthening internal controls

Collaborate with Payroll, Billing, Sales, and Operations to ensure accurate revenue recognition and margin reporting

Participate in the design, testing, and implementation of front‑office and back‑office system enhancements and upgrades

Lead preparation and review of monthly P&Ls, division‑level reporting, and quarterly financial statements

Ensure financial statements and disclosures comply with U.S. GAAP and internal policies

Research new accounting standards and implement required changes to accounting methodologies

Oversee annual financial audits, including preparation of schedules and responses to auditor inquiries

Support multi‑state compliance activities, including sales/use tax, payroll tax reconciliations, and corporate reporting

Perform ad hoc financial analysis related to profitability, ROI, operating efficiency, and margin performance

Improve and standardize financial metrics across divisions for consistent reporting

Qualifications For The Senior Accountant

4+ years of progressive accounting experience, including at least 2 years in a supervisory or lead role

CPA preferred

Bachelor’s degree in Accounting required; Master’s degree a plus

Strong knowledge of U.S. GAAP, financial reporting, and internal controls

Advanced Excel skills (pivot tables, complex formulas, lookups required; Power BI or modeling a plus)

Experience in staffing, healthcare services, or multi‑entity environments strongly preferred

Strong analytical, organizational, and problem‑solving skills

Proven ability to lead, mentor, and collaborate across departments

Experience supporting system implementations or process automation is a plus
